#835b10 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#835b10 is composed of 51.4% red, 35.7%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.5% magenta, 87.8%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 39.1 degrees, a saturation of 78.2% and a lightness of 28.8%. #835b10 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b620 with #070000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

#835b10 color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].

#835b10 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#835b10 has RGB values of R:131, G:91, B:16 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.31, Y:0.88,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 8608528.

Shades and Tints of #835b10

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090601 is the darkest color, while #fefbf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#835b10

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4a4a49 is the less saturated color, while #8e5e05 is the most saturated one.
